Show Notes

The Port of Columbia County is asking county commissioners to rezone more than 800 acres at Port Westward near Clatskanie for industrial uses. Environmentalists are concerned that it could lead to construction of a methanol plant that would release a vast amount of global warming gases. Wednesday, January 27th is the deadline to comment on the proposed rezoning. KMUN’s Jacob Lewin has details: Port Executive Director Doug Hayes says the area is short of land zone for industry: “The intent is to bring jobs, to help the area.” The rezoning would allow wood products, natural gas, dry or liquid bulk...
